Plan Assumptions
         
The following table summarizes the weighted-average plan assumptions for the years ended December 31:
         
 2014 20132012
For measuring benefit obligations at year end:       
 Discount rate 3.82%  4.72  3.83 
 Rate of compensation increaseN/A(a)   4.00  4.00 
 Expected return on plan assets 7.25   7.50  8.00 
For measuring net periodic benefit cost:       
 Discount rate 4.72   3.83  4.27 
 Rate of compensation increaseN/A(a)   4.00  5.00 
 Expected return on plan assets 7.25   7.50  8.00 

  • Since the Bancorp's qualified defined benefit plan's benefits were frozen in 1998, except for grandfathered employees, the rate of compensation increase is no longer applicable beginning in 2014 since minimal grandfathered employees are still accruing benefits.
